Transaction 1577efbc958f5d26c7c9a3f417d2098793b42b595d716a9349850e5fab93c096
1 Input
1 Output
-
1577efbc958f5d26c7c9a3f417d2098793b42b595d716a9349850e5fab93c096:0
- value
- 143581534
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 7dd92283361e1dc2469eccf8d79c87c94aa9778a OP_EQUALVERIFY OP_CHECKSIG
- address
- 1CURamfzbaBfYvESZo1r2A7NJ4sxSH5Jrr